Llllll
#include <stdio.h> #include <stdlib.h> main(){ int x, y, z, menor; printf ("\nDigite um valor inteiro: "); scanf ("%d", &x); printf ("\nDigite um valor inteiro: "); scanf ("%d", &y); printf ("\nDigite um valor inteiro: "); scanf ("%d", &z); if (x<y && x<z) menor=x; else if (y<x && y<z) menor=y; else menor=z; printf ("\nO menor valor digitado entre %d %d %d eh %d\n", x, y, z, menor); system("pause"); }
2. Desenvolva um algoritmo que efetue a leitura de três valores para os lados de um triângulo, considerando lados como: A, B e C. O algoritmo deverá verificar se os lados fornecidos forma realmente um triângulo (cada lado é menor que a soma dos outros dois lados). Se for esta condição verdadeira, deverá ser indicado qual tipo de triângulo foi formado: isósceles (dois lados iguais e um diferente), escaleno (todos os lados diferentes) ou eqüilátero (todos os lados são iguais).
#include <stdio.h> #include <stdlib.h> main(){ int A, B, C; printf ("\nDigite um valor inteiro: "); scanf ("%d", &A); printf ("\nDigite um valor inteiro: "); scanf ("%d", &B); printf ("\nDigite um valor inteiro: "); scanf ("%d", &C); if ((A<B+C)&&(B<A+C)&&(C<A+B)) printf ("\nEh um triangulo valido.\n"); else { printf ("\nNao eh um triangulo valido! Este programa serah encerrado.\n"); system("pause"); exit(0); } if (A!=B && B!=C) printf ("\nTodos os lados sao diferentes. O triangulo eh escaleno.\n"); else if (A==B && B==C) printf ("\nTodos os lados sao iguais. O